MATERIALS USED
- 6" Long Piping that'll fit inside the bumper cutout! (We used 2 different pins for our "PROTOTYPE" and welded them together but a 6" long pipe will be better being that it'll be one piece!
- 1 Washer welded with a bolt that fits the correct thread for the bolt hole inside the bumper
- Weld the Washer/bolt piece to the end of the piping and and WHALA! There you have it! LOL
